I’m the kind of fan who cross-references liner notes, so I’ll be blunt: there isn’t a single comprehensive album full of Luka+Miku duets only — instead, those duets are sprinkled across singles, producer releases, label compilations, and game soundtracks. The most famous officially released duet is 'Magnet' (originally a single), and then you’ll find duet versions and collaborative tracks on licensed compilation albums by labels like 'EXIT TUNES' and official soundtracks tied to 'Hatsune Miku' games. Sometimes duet tracks are included as bonus tracks on a producer’s album or are bundled on a single that credits both vocalists.

If you want to track them down methodically, I recommend checking: (1) the producer’s official release pages for singles/albums, (2) Crypton Future Media’s discography entries for 'Hatsune Miku' and 'Megurine Luka', and (3) official soundtrack/compilation tracklists. That approach helped me fill gaps in my shelf and avoid bootlegs.

I collect Vocaloid CDs the way some people collect stamps, so here's how I think about Luka-Miku duets: the clearest, most consistently official duet is 'Magnet' — you’ll find the original on the single release by the producer, and it later turned up on licensed compilation albums and some game soundtracks. Other songs that pair Luka and Miku sometimes appear as official remixes or special collaboration tracks, but they often show up scattered across different releases rather than on a single dedicated album.

If you’re trying to build a complete list, I check three main places: the producer’s single/album pages, Crypton Future Media’s official discography pages for both 'Hatsune Miku' and 'Megurine Luka', and compilation labels like 'EXIT TUNES'. Also hunt through the CD listings for 'Project DIVA' soundtracks — those are surprisingly rich in duet versions. Streaming services can help, but for official physical releases I trust label pages and scanned CD booklets for confirmation.

Sometimes I still get excited digging through OST booklets because the line between Vocaloid songs and anime music is messier than people think. If you mean literal usage of Megurine Luka or Hatsune Miku vocal tracks inside an anime’s official soundtrack, it's pretty rare for mainstream TV series to include the original Vocaloid audio directly. What does happen a lot is that popular Vocaloid songs became the seed for an anime: the clearest examples are 'Black★Rock Shooter' (the whole franchise sprang from a ryo/supercell song sung by Hatsune Miku) and 'Mekakucity Actors' (adapted from Jin’s 'Kagerou Project' songs, many originally Vocaloid-based). In both cases the compositions and themes come from Vocaloid producers, but the anime OSTs usually use rearrangements, instrumental versions, or re-recordings rather than dropping the raw Vocaloid vocal file into a TV episode. As for Megurine Luka specifically, she’s less commonly present in official anime OSTs compared to Hatsune Miku. Luka’s tracks show up a lot in games, doujin albums, and character CD bundles. If you're hunting for exact instances, check OST liner notes, single releases, or sites like Discogs/VocaDB to see whether a track credit lists the Vocaloid voicebank itself or a human singer.

There’s a lively mix of veteran and newer producers writing the kind of Luka+Miku songs that get stuck in my head. I still go back to classics like 'Magnet' (minato) and 'Just Be Friends' (Dixie Flatline) when I want that perfect Luka/Miku duo vibe, but the scene today is crowded with names who keep pushing the sound forward. I follow DECO*27, livetune (kz), ryo (supercell) and Mitchie M closely — they publish regularly on YouTube, Nico Nico Douga, and streaming services, and their work often features Hatsune Miku and occasionally Luka. There are also darker, moodier producers like Kikuo and creative newcomers such as Orangestar and PinocchioP who release duet arrangements or remixes pairing the two voices. If you want fresh stuff, check Piapro uploads, Vocaloid producer compilations, and the playlists from official Miku events; live hologram shows and remix albums are where a lot of new Luka/Miku originals surface.
